i
Information
• Up to 5 Bluetooth devices can be paired.
•
Only one Bluetooth device can be connected
at a time.
•
During a Bluetooth device connection, another
device cannot be paired.
•
When you delete a paired device, the Call
History and Contacts stored in the head unit
are also completely deleted.
•
Bluetooth Hands-free and Bluetooth Audio
functions are supported.
•
Hands-free and audio-supported devices,
such as a Bluetooth smartphone or audio, will
function normally.
•
When a Bluetooth device is connected, if
the Bluetooth connection is unexpectedly
d i s c o n n e c t e d , d u e t o b e i n g o u t o f
communication range, the device powering
off, or a Bluetooth communication error, the
Bluetooth device automatically searches for
and connects to nearby Bluetooth devices.
•
If the system is not stable, due to a vehicle-
Bluetooth device communication error, restore
the Default Factory Settings.

Auto Connection Priority
Select the
key
▶
Select
Bluetooth
▶
Select
Auto Connection Priority
.
When the engine is running, the selected
Bluetooth device is automatically con-
nected. If you fail to connect the selected
device, the previously-connected device is
automatically connected, and if it also fails,
then it tries to connect all paired devices
sequentially.
Depending on auto connection priority,
connection to a device may take time.
